Water cuts and blackouts have spread across large areas of south-east Brazil as a result of the worst drought in the country since 1930. The drought has hit Brazil's three most populous states: São Paulo, Rio de Janeiro, and Minas Gerais. More than four million people have been affected by water rationing and power cuts.
